CW October 2004Issue Number 10 October 2004 ISSN 10593802 Treatment of Lymph-node Negative, Estrogen-positive Breast CancerEarly-stage breast cancer, when properly treated, has a good prognosis. However, choosing the optimum adjuvant chemotherapy is a challenge. For high-risk node-positive patients, clinical trials have shown a beneficial effect of newer chemotherapeutic agents. Adjuvant chemotherapy use for low-risk node-negative patients is still being debated.
